#f63b3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f63b3e is composed of 96.5% red, 23.1%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 76% magenta, 74.8%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 359 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 59.8%. #f63b3e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ff767c with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#f63b3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f63b3e has RGB values of R:246, G:59,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.76, Y:0.75,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16137022.

Shades and Tints of #f63b3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0001 is the darkest color, while #fff7f7 is the lightest one.
